Pattern I’m seeing on TrustMRR today: A few founders are already solving distribution with SEO/pSEO, but the next bottleneck is conversion, not traffic. If impressions are coming in and signups aren’t, the fastest win is usually tighter ICP positioning + stronger proof above the fold, not just more pages. Curious how others here decide when to double down on traffic vs fix the funnel first.
